Frequently, we find ourselves with the desire to change our habits, and one of the first drawbacks that arise is that we do not know how to optimize our resources (time) for everything we want to do (related to study or work). For this reason, I will give you three techniques that will allow you to achieve it.

Instead of using a ToDo List, use a calendar (like Google Calendar) and assign a time to each task. And thus, allow yourself to be more efficient by making use of Parkinson's Law.

What we must do to avoid feeling overwhelmed is to define which tasks are more complicated and then perform them in our energy peaks of the day; in the same way, the tasks that are more mechanical or simple, must be scheduled in our moments of less energy of the day.

Just as we define the hours in which we have to be concentrated, such as when at the university they tell us what time we have to see each class, we have to keep a balance and block in our calendar moments of rest or of activities that we enjoy.
Once we do that, we will be much less overwhelmed and we will be able to continue with our habits over time.
